Calif. professor cleared in anti-Israel e-mail

(JTA) -- A professor at a California university was cleared of alleged faculty misconduct for sending an e-mail to students comparing Israel's policies in Gaza to the Nazis.

A committee at the University of California, Santa Barbara, found Wednesday that there was no reason to order a full investigation of or to discipline sociology professor William Robinson, according to reports.

Robinson in January sent an e-mail to the students of his Sociology of Globalization class that included an article criticizing Israel's military action in Gaza, including photos showing Nazis persecuting Jews during the Holocaust juxtaposed with photos of Israel's military activity in Gaza.
